Global Storage Market Continues To See Strong Growth
The worldwide storage software market had its 19th consecutive quarter of year-over-year growth in the second quarter of 2008 with revenue of $3.1 billion, a 14.2 percent increase over the same quarter one year ago, according to IDC's Worldwide Quarterly Storage Software Tracker.
